Counting The Best Uses Of Garden Spike Lights
LED spike lights can be used to decorate anything that you believe needs some attention or needs to be highlighted as one of the best parts of your space. They can be used for lighting up walls, garden accessories, sculptures, galleries, hoardings, worship places or tracks in homes. But if you really had to count the best places to employ spike lights here are the most recommended ideas:
1)Garden Walkaway Limelights: After the sun goes down, walking in the garden seems a bit tough with the creatures being around in dark places. If the path is uneven it adds to your doubts about walking in that place. But having good LED garden spike lights on the pathway, at regular distances or along the whole walkway can help in the clear sighting of the path. It helps in safety for walking, as well as gives a good glow of the path.
2)Lighting up Garden Highlights: Garden Spike Lights can be utilised for upgrading the looks of things like yards, shrubs, plants, trees, artworks, statues, fountains or curves of wines on the walls. 3)LED Floodlights: Using floodlights will give your garden a look which fades away the effects of another lighting around. When you place these at the base of any wall, or big trees you wish to light up, they will serve as spotlights bringing a beam of bright light.
4)In-Ground Lightings: These lights are fixed alongside the paths as they give a good view through the driveways or footpaths. If the lights have IP ratings then they can be very useful during the rainy season as well.
5)String or Lantern Lights: These lights are very useful in upgrading your decorations. They can be used alongside walls, on a string of wire across the garden, on tree branches, on fluffy bushes and around gazebos. You can mix colours, or use a single coloured light in a row.
6)Lighting above Hammocks: Hammocks are a great attraction in the garden space, and give relaxation as well as a feel of the beach vibes. A string of the same shaped and coloured lights can be put above the hammock, tying both ends where the hammock is tied. Additionally, if the hammock is between two trees, lighting strings around them would look beautiful as well.
